Avatar billede adhn Nybegynder
18. maj 2005 - 17:16 Der er 4 kommentarer og
1 løsning

kompliceret forespørgsel

Jeg har en forespørgsel som på baggrund af en tabel over den daglige omsætning i en forretning viser omsætningen pr. måned på følgende måde:
Måned    omsætning
jan2003  120.000,00
jan2004  140.000,00
jan2005  175.000,00

Spørgsmålet er så om jeg kan få to ekstra kolonner i min forespørgsel som viser forskellen i kr og % i forhold til det foregående år?
Så det evt. kommer til at se således ud:
Måned    omsætning    forskel(kr)    forskel(%)
jan2003  120.000,00        0,00        0,0%
jan2004  140.000,00    20.000,00        16,7%
jan2005  175.000,00    35.000,00        25,0%

Hvis ikke det kan lade sig gøre, vil jeg blive tilfreds med et forslag til en anden måde på, hvordan jeg ellers kan præsentere de samme tal.
18. maj 2005 - 23:58 #1
Jeg har lavet en lille demo her: http://www.makeiteasy.dk/eksempler/Eksperten/Omsætning.zip

Kør den forespørgsel som hedder qryOmsætning

Princippet er, at du laver en forespørgsel, som kigger på dataene præcis året før.

Denne forespørgsel joiner du så med tabellen, således at du kan arbejde med begge tal samtidig.

Metoden kræver formentlig lidt omstrukturering af din database eller omskrivning af forespørgslerne.
Avatar billede adhn Nybegynder
19. maj 2005 - 18:34 #2
Hej Thomas

Det ligner noget jeg kan bruge, jeg prøver det af enten senere i dag eller i morgen og vender tilbage.
Avatar billede adhn Nybegynder
19. maj 2005 - 23:58 #3
Det virker perfekt, tak for hjælpen
Avatar billede adhn Nybegynder
20. maj 2005 - 00:01 #4
Her kommer dine velfortjente point
20. maj 2005 - 07:58 #5
Perfekt! Takker :o)
Avatar billede Ny bruger Nybegynder

Din løsning...

Tilladte BB-code-tags: [b]fed[/b] [i]kursiv[/i] [u]understreget[/u] Web- og emailadresser omdannes automatisk til links. Der sættes "nofollow" på alle links.

Loading billede Opret Preview
Kategori
Dyk ned i databasernes verden på et af vores praksisnære Access-kurser

Log ind eller opret profil

Hov!

For at kunne deltage på Computerworld Eksperten skal du være logget ind.

Det er heldigvis nemt at oprette en bruger: Det tager to minutter og du kan vælge at bruge enten e-mail, Facebook eller Google som login.

Du kan også logge ind via nedenstående tjenester